UPDATED: AUG 6, 2009 This beer was practically orgasmic. On tap at Drake’s "Tasting". The manager at Drake’s told me that Roger used several different batch - end hops. The citrus, floral and grass hoppiness and caramel maltiness were in perfect balance. Color was mahogany with a fluffy cream colored head. The alcohol % was well hidden. Re-rate, opened a growler from Friday, it was even better than I remembered! One of the best beers I have ever had.

Courtesy aspidites. Dark amber/light brown, small tan cap. Definitely some age on this, more of a barleywine at this point. Hops are still prevalent though- citrus and tropical fruits, pine, floral/herbal, with balancing malt notes of caramel/toffee, toast, light cookie. Medium/full to full body, balanced. Would have loved to try this fresh. From notes.

On tap at the Freakin Frog - they freaked me out when I ordered this and they said I kicked the tap and they ’might’ not have another keg. Poured a deeper amberish color with a smaller sized off white head. Aromas of tropical fruits, pine, citrus, skunky weed,and caramel. Tastes of tropical fruits, ’husky’, caramel, citrus, and caramel, and pine. Alcohol content well hidden.

[Draft @ Freakin Frog] Poured a deep amber color with a small, off white head that left light lacing on the glass. Aroma of pine, caramel malts, citrus, resin, and light alcohol. Taste of sticky pine, resiny tobacco, caramel malts, citrus fruits, and light alcohol in the finish.
